Transaction f61b4212fe8bf2ef109b7535f5802052a6f1bb9b10595877453888adfcd33690

2 Input
2 Outputs
  • f61b4212fe8bf2ef109b7535f5802052a6f1bb9b10595877453888adfcd33690:0
  • value  387999
    address  3BEzbSGjk74arPRhYoMcC9MtdGr8EWqRt2
  • f61b4212fe8bf2ef109b7535f5802052a6f1bb9b10595877453888adfcd33690:1
  • value  12506
    address  35hk6fC1iouHPGk4qQ9wpr8h8W5tyQvZsg